Hamilton top in second practice

Lewis Hamilton beat Ferrari's Fernando Alonso as the Mercedes driver set the pace in practice at the Chinese GP. Hamilton recovered from a suspension issue that cut short his first session to beat Alonso by 0.141 seconds. Mercedes driver Nico Rosberg was third, 0.411secs behind Hamilton. The Red Bulls of Daniel Ricciardo and Sebastian Vettel were next, ahead of Ferrari's Kimi Raikkonen, McLaren's Jenson Button, and the Lotus of Romain Grosjean.
